1. the gt500 have a different engine than a normal gt. a gt have 4.6L 3v engine. gt500 have 5.4L 4v handmade engine. slap a s/c on that and you get 500 hp. the gt500 dont have the same engine as a ford gt. i think the gt500 have same heads from the ford gt though.

2. the fog lamps in the grill should be fine. i dont see any problems with it.

3. well it is better for the car to operate in a colder weather. for me, it can drive just fine over 100, but i cant really say anything on the 113-122F weather.

"3. How well does it react to heat, as it is not the normal Mustang but the "Supercharged" one. so that is more heat in the engine. specially that the weather is always hot around here. we are talking about almost 9 Months of "113F to 122F"."

Your in luck my friend!!!!!! I had 2003 Mustang Cobra which is supercharged while i was in Bahrain for 1 1/2years. you really dont have to worry about heat the as much as you msut worry about the SAND!!!! Keep your car in the garage or car cover as much as possible, and be sure to keep the engine bay clean as possible paying extra attention to the cold air intake and throttle body, cause i had to shake the the shit out of the filter at least once a week and i only really drove it on the weekends

The GT500 engine also has forged internals, allowing for a lot more boost and horsepower. A friend of mine change the pulley & tune on his GT500, nothing else, and made 540rwhp.

A supercharged Mustang GT would be screaming to explode at that power level. But that level is conservative for a GT500 engine.

Forked Tongue - I think you should be fine over there with a GT500. Just pay attention to the sand as the other guy stated. You should also do as much cooling modification as you can i.e. heat exchanger, Intercooler tank, etc. As long as you stay away from multiple back to back WOT sessions you shouldn't have any problems.
